What is the adjective for fluttering?

What's the adjective for fluttering? Here's the word you're looking for.

Included below are past participle and present participle forms for the verb flutter which may be used as adjectives within certain contexts.

fluttersome
  1. Marked by fluttering; (by extension) restless; nimble
fluttery
  1. That flutters; fluttering
  2. Synonyms:
  3. Examples:
    1. “One, the youngest of the three, a fluttery woman in her early sixties dressed in Black Watch tartan, looked positively mortified.”
      “He opened his mouth to speak, but her fluttery eyelashes stole his breath.”
      “And if the lepidopteran Scott has proved a difficult biographee to net, the even more fluttery Zelda is yet trickier to cabin and pin down.”
